This product data sheet provides some general comments
about the ability of Thermoplastic Polyurethane's to resist attack by various
chemicals. The screening guide on the following pages provides broad ratings to help
you evaluate the product's ability to meet your requirements. In general, polyester-
or polyether-based TPUs resist attack by ozone, hydrocarbons, moderate chemicals,
oils, fats, fuels, and greases. However, you may wish to test the belts ability to
resist the attacks of concentrated acid, ketones, esters, nitro, and chlorinated
hydrocarbons. This screening guide provides rating that should be considered general
guidelines for usage with the listed chemicals and fluids. These ratings are based
on actual test results, published literature ,and our
considered opinions and field experience.
In actual use, the service temperature,
coefficient of friction, and the material conveyed will play significant roles in
the performance of our belting products. Consequently, while this guide can serve
as a first pass screening tool, careful testing of the belt selection under actual
usage conditions is essential. No guarantees regarding the accuracy of these ratings
are given or implied.
Rating system
A ....
Resistant, very little or very MINOR effect
B ....
Minor to moderate effect, useful in limited-exposure application.
C
.... Moderate to Severe effect useful in intermittent exposure
applications
U .... Not recommended
